Bet/fold is he is as tight as you say. The only question is how much. I think all his one-pair hands will fold unless you bet absurdly low. So I would bet with 8x in mind. He should call like 32-38 bet with an 8 imo. If he is super nitty (15/10 at 6-max, really?) he may actually fold trips to near pot-size bet because he will not believe we are bluffing or barreling Asx.
I really doubt he ever has a FH here. With a set, I would think he'd bet full potting a limped pot and also get it in on the flop. 66 is also not likely since he would never call the turn bet with it. I think almost 100% of the time you will see 8x here. |
